Distribution: Gentoo Hardware Environment: from 'lspci -v': 00:00.0 Host bridge: Silicon Integrated Systems [SiS] 630 Host (rev 11) Flags: bus master, medium devsel, latency 128 Memory at 30000000 (32-bit, non-prefetchable) [size=128M] Capabilities: [c0] AGP version 2.0 00:00.1 IDE interface: Silicon Integrated Systems [SiS] 5513 [IDE] (rev d0) (prog-if 80 [Master]) Subsystem: CLEVO/KAPOK Computer: Unknown device 2200 Flags: bus master, fast devsel, latency 16 I/O ports at <ignored> I/O ports at <ignored> I/O ports at <ignored> I/O ports at <ignored> I/O ports at 1100 [size=16] 00:01.0 ISA bridge: Silicon Integrated Systems [SiS] SiS85C503/5513 (LPC Bridge) Flags: bus master, medium devsel, latency 0 00:01.1 Ethernet controller: Silicon Integrated Systems [SiS] SiS900 10/100 Ethernet (rev 80) Subsystem: CLEVO/KAPOK Computer: Unknown device 2200 Flags: bus master, medium devsel, latency 128, IRQ 11 I/O ports at 3000 [size=256] Memory at 38000000 (32-bit, non-prefetchable) [size=4K] Expansion ROM at <unassigned> [disabled] [size=128K] Capabilities: [40] Power Management version 1 00:01.2 USB Controller: Silicon Integrated Systems [SiS] USB 1.0 Controller (rev 07) (prog-if 10 [OHCI]) Subsystem: Silicon Integrated Systems [SiS] USB 1.0 Controller Flags: bus master, medium devsel, latency 128 Memory at 38001000 (32-bit, non-prefetchable) [size=4K] 00:01.3 USB Controller: Silicon Integrated Systems [SiS] USB 1.0 Controller (rev 07) (prog-if 10 [OHCI]) Subsystem: Silicon Integrated Systems [SiS] Onboard USB Controller Flags: bus master, medium devsel, latency 128 Memory at 38002000 (32-bit, non-prefetchable) [size=4K] 00:01.4 Multimedia audio controller: Silicon Integrated Systems [SiS] SiS PCI Audio Accelerator (rev 01) Subsystem: CLEVO/KAPOK Computer SiS PCI Audio Accelerator Flags: bus master, medium devsel, latency 128, IRQ 5 I/O ports at 1000 [size=256] Memory at 38003000 (32-bit, non-prefetchable) [size=4K] Capabilities: [dc] Power Management version 2 00:01.6 Modem: Silicon Integrated Systems [SiS] Intel 537 [56k Winmodem] (rev a0) (prog-if 00 [Generic]) Subsystem: CLEVO/KAPOK Computer: Unknown device 2200 Flags: bus master, medium devsel, latency 128, IRQ 5 I/O ports at 3200 [size=256] I/O ports at 3300 [size=128] Capabilities: [48] Power Management version 2 00:02.0 PCI bridge: Silicon Integrated Systems [SiS] SiS 530 Virtual PCI-to-PCI bridge (AGP) (prog-if 00 [Normal decode]) Flags: bus master, fast devsel, latency 0 Bus: primary=00, secondary=01, subordinate=01, sec-latency=0 I/O behind bridge: 0000a000-0000afff Memory behind bridge: 50000000-560fffff Prefetchable memory behind bridge: 40000000-4f0fffff 00:0c.0 CardBus bridge: Texas Instruments PCI1420 Subsystem: CLEVO/KAPOK Computer: Unknown device 2200 Flags: bus master, medium devsel, latency 0, IRQ 11 Memory at ffeff000 (32-bit, non-prefetchable) [size=4K] Bus: primary=00, secondary=02, subordinate=05, sec-latency=176 Memory window 1: fbefe000-ffefd000 I/O window 0: 0000fe00-0000feff I/O window 1: 0000fd00-0000fdff 16-bit legacy interface ports at 0001 00:0c.1 CardBus bridge: Texas Instruments PCI1420 Subsystem: CLEVO/KAPOK Computer: Unknown device 2200 Flags: bus master, medium devsel, latency 0, IRQ 5 Memory at fbefd000 (32-bit, non-prefetchable) [size=4K] Bus: primary=00, secondary=06, subordinate=09, sec-latency=176 Memory window 1: f7efc000-fbefb000 I/O window 0: 0000fc00-0000fcff I/O window 1: 0000fa00-0000faff 16-bit legacy interface ports at 0001 00:0d.0 FireWire (IEEE 1394): Texas Instruments TSB12LV26 IEEE-1394 Controller (Link) (prog-if 10 [OHCI]) Subsystem: Texas Instruments: Unknown device 8019 Flags: bus master, medium devsel, latency 64, IRQ 11 Memory at e910f000 (32-bit, non-prefetchable) [size=2K] Memory at e9100000 (32-bit, non-prefetchable) [size=16K] Capabilities: [44] Power Management version 1 01:00.0 VGA compatible controller: Silicon Integrated Systems [SiS] SiS630 GUI Accelerator+3D (rev 11) (prog-if 00 [VGA]) Subsystem: CLEVO/KAPOK Computer: Unknown device 2200 Flags: 66Mhz, medium devsel BIST result: 00 Memory at 40000000 (32-bit, prefetchable) [size=128M] Memory at 50000000 (32-bit, non-prefetchable) [size=128K] I/O ports at a000 [size=128] Capabilities: [40] Power Management version 1 Capabilities: [50] AGP version 2.0 Software Environment: Problem Description: The kernel is not able to allocate a 'PCI resource' for the sound card. Steps to reproduce: Just boot the kernel. 'dmesg' says: Linux version 2.6.5 (root@pcitapi43) (gcc version 3.3.2 20031218 (Gentoo Linux 3.3.2-r5, propolice-3.3-7)) #1 Fri Apr 9 03:32:30 CEST 2004 BIOS-provided physical RAM map: BIOS-e820: 0000000000000000 - 000000000009fc00 (usable) BIOS-e820: 000000000009fc00 - 00000000000a0000 (reserved) BIOS-e820: 00000000000e0000 - 0000000000100000 (reserved) BIOS-e820: 0000000000100000 - 000000000dff0000 (usable) BIOS-e820: 000000000dff0000 - 000000000dffffc0 (ACPI data) BIOS-e820: 000000000dffffc0 - 000000000e000000 (ACPI NVS) BIOS-e820: 00000000fffc0000 - 0000000100000000 (reserved) 223MB LOWMEM available. On node 0 totalpages: 57328 DMA zone: 4096 pages, LIFO batch:1 Normal zone: 53232 pages, LIFO batch:12 HighMem zone: 0 pages, LIFO batch:1 DMI 2.3 present. ACPI disabled because your bios is from 2000 and too old You can enable it with acpi=force Built 1 zonelists Kernel command line: root=/dev/hda5 Initializing CPU#0 PID hash table entries: 1024 (order 10: 8192 bytes) Detected 797.647 MHz processor. Using tsc for high-res timesource Console: colour VGA+ 80x25 Memory: 222936k/229312k available (2260k kernel code, 5712k reserved, 883k data, 128k init, 0k highmem) Checking if this processor honours the WP bit even in supervisor mode... Ok. Calibrating delay loop... 1576.96 BogoMIPS Dentry cache hash table entries: 32768 (order: 5, 131072 bytes) Inode-cache hash table entries: 16384 (order: 4, 65536 bytes) Mount-cache hash table entries: 512 (order: 0, 4096 bytes) CPU: After generic identify, caps: 0383f9ff 00000000 00000000 00000000 CPU: After vendor identify, caps: 0383f9ff 00000000 00000000 00000000 CPU: L1 I cache: 16K, L1 D cache: 16K CPU: L2 cache: 256K CPU: After all inits, caps: 0383f9ff 00000000 00000000 00000040 Intel machine check architecture supported. Intel machine check reporting enabled on CPU#0. CPU: Intel Pentium III (Coppermine) stepping 06 Enabling fast FPU save and restore... done. Enabling unmasked SIMD FPU exception support... done. Checking 'hlt' instruction... OK. POSIX conformance testing by UNIFIX NET: Registered protocol family 16 PCI: PCI BIOS revision 2.10 entry at 0xeb440, last bus=1 PCI: Using configuration type 1 mtrr: v2.0 (20020519) SCSI subsystem initialized PCI: Probing PCI hardware PCI: Probing PCI hardware (bus 00) Uncovering SIS18 that hid as a SIS503 (compatible=0) Enabling SiS 96x SMBus. PCI: Using IRQ router default [1039/0018] at 0000:00:01.0 PCI: IRQ 0 for device 0000:00:01.2 doesn't match PIRQ mask - try pci=usepirqmask PCI: IRQ 0 for device 0000:00:01.3 doesn't match PIRQ mask - try pci=usepirqmask PCI: Cannot allocate resource region 0 of device 0000:00:01.4 ikconfig 0.7 with /proc/config* devfs: 2004-01-31 Richard Gooch (rgooch@atnf.csiro.au) devfs: boot_options: 0x1 Installing knfsd (copyright (C) 1996 okir@monad.swb.de). NTFS driver 2.1.6 [Flags: R/W]. udf: registering filesystem Real Time Clock Driver v1.12 Using anticipatory io scheduler Floppy drive(s): fd0 is 1.44M FDC 0 is a post-1991 82077 sis900.c: v1.08.07 11/02/2003 PCI: Guessed IRQ 11 for device 0000:00:01.1 PCI: Sharing IRQ 11 with 0000:00:0d.0 eth0: SiS 900 Internal MII PHY transceiver found at address 1. eth0: Using transceiver found at address 1 as default eth0: SiS 900 PCI Fast Ethernet at 0x3000, IRQ 11, 00:90:f5:00:47:86. Uniform Multi-Platform E-IDE driver Revision: 7.00alpha2 ide: Assuming 33MHz system bus speed for PIO modes; override with idebus=xx SIS5513: IDE controller at PCI slot 0000:00:00.1 SIS5513: chipset revision 208 SIS5513: not 100% native mode: will probe irqs later SIS5513: SiS630 ATA 66 controller ide0: BM-DMA at 0x1100-0x1107, BIOS settings: hda:DMA, hdb:pio ide1: BM-DMA at 0x1108-0x110f, BIOS settings: hdc:DMA, hdd:pio hda: Maxtor 6Y080L0, ATA DISK drive ide0 at 0x1f0-0x1f7,0x3f6 on irq 14 hdc: TORiSAN DVD-ROM DRD-U824, ATAPI CD/DVD-ROM drive ide1 at 0x170-0x177,0x376 on irq 15 hda: max request size: 128KiB hda: 160086528 sectors (81964 MB) w/2048KiB Cache, CHS=65535/16/63, UDMA(33) /dev/ide/host0/bus0/target0/lun0: p1 p2 < p5 p6 > hdc: ATAPI DVD-ROM drive, 256kB Cache, UDMA(33) Uniform CD-ROM driver Revision: 3.20 ohci1394: $Rev: 1172 $ Ben Collins <bcollins@debian.org> PCI: Guessed IRQ 11 for device 0000:00:0d.0 PCI: Sharing IRQ 11 with 0000:00:01.1 PCI: Setting latency timer of device 0000:00:0d.0 to 64 ohci1394: fw-host0: OHCI-1394 1.0 (PCI): IRQ=[11] MMIO=[e910f000-e910f7ff] Max Packet=[2048] video1394: Installed video1394 module ieee1394: raw1394: /dev/raw1394 device initialized ieee1394: Loaded CMP driver mice: PS/2 mouse device common for all mice serio: i8042 AUX port at 0x60,0x64 irq 12 input: ImPS/2 Generic Wheel Mouse on isa0060/serio1 serio: i8042 KBD port at 0x60,0x64 irq 1 input: AT Translated Set 2 keyboard on isa0060/serio0 Advanced Linux Sound Architecture Driver Version 1.0.4rc2 (Tue Mar 30 08:19:30 2004 UTC). PCI: Guessed IRQ 5 for device 0000:00:01.4 PCI: Sharing IRQ 5 with 0000:00:01.6 PCI: Sharing IRQ 5 with 0000:00:0c.1 AC'97 0 does not respond - RESET AC'97 0 access is not valid [0x0], removing mixer. ieee1394: Host added: ID:BUS[0-00:1023] GUID[0800285600000993] AC'97 0 does not respond - RESET AC'97 0 access is not valid [0x0], removing mixer. AC'97 0 does not respond - RESET AC'97 0 access is not valid [0x0], removing mixer. Trident4DWaveAudio: probe of 0000:00:01.4 failed with error -5 ALSA device list: No soundcards found. NET: Registered protocol family 2 IP: routing cache hash table of 2048 buckets, 16Kbytes TCP: Hash tables configured (established 16384 bind 32768) NET: Registered protocol family 1 NET: Registered protocol family 17 kjournald starting. Commit interval 5 seconds EXT3-fs: mounted filesystem with ordered data mode. VFS: Mounted root (ext3 filesystem) readonly. Mounted devfs on /dev Freeing unused kernel memory: 128k freed Adding 401584k swap on /dev/hda6. Priority:-1 extents:1 EXT3 FS on hda5, internal journal svc: unknown version (3) Linux agpgart interface v0.100 (c) Dave Jones [drm] Initialized sis 1.1.0 20030826 on minor 0 Look at the line "PCI: Cannot allocate resource region 0 of device 0000:00:01.4" (this is the sound card). I think that is why ALSA can not initalize my sound card later.
Is this issue still present in kernel 2.6.16.5?
Please reopen this bug if it's still present in kernel 2.6.17.